2 Why do we need a „Green GDP“? GDP (Gross Domestic Product) as index for wealth is an issue under discussion for more than 30 years, because: –severe ecological damages, e.g. “deepwater horizon” oil spill, road traffic injuries etc. result in increase of GDP –Value of natural assets, voluntary service and unpaid domestic work, income inequality etc. are not reflected in GDP, although their impact on well-being is significant –Investment that lead to short term increase in GDP may result in medium and long term loss Stern Review 2006: „Review on the Economics of Climate Change“: Climate change results in loss of 5-20% of world GDP. Costs of climate change are 20 x higher than costs of mitigation policies Nicholas Stern, World Bank Chief Economist from 2000 to 2003

6 Conclusions/Recommendations for Schleswig-Holstein: Two strategies 1.Strategy of selective growth through further promotion of technological strength in environmental engineering and technologies (such as wind power e.g.) 2.Strategy of prevention and sufficiency through promotion of local economies, local infrastructure and local resilience against upcoming worldwide economic crisis

7 The goal is not Deglobalisation. Developing a supranational grid is crucial for energy security

8 3 x „E“ for transition of the energy sector Energy efficiency Energy saving Renewable energy sources (German: Erneuerbare Energien) Increase in production of wind energy in Germany, 1990-2008:
